Download presentation
Presentation is loading. Please wait.
Published byJonathan Sherman Modified over 9 years ago
2
Oracle SOA Suite 11g: Enabling Next Generation Business Applications David Shaffer Vice President, Product Management, Oracle Integration
3
The following is intended to outline our general product direction. It is intended for information purposes only, and may not be incorporated into any contract. It is not a commitment to deliver any material, code, or functionality, and should not be relied upon in making purchasing decisions. The development, release, and timing of any features or functionality described for Oracle’s products remains at the sole discretion of Oracle. © 2009 Oracle Corporation3
4
Agenda SOA Requirements Oracle SOA Suite 11g Customer Success Oracle SOA Suite 11g Demo Takeaways © 2009 Oracle Corporation4
5
The Good News – SOA Continues to deliver! Service-enablement of IT systems Loose-coupled integration EAI patterns, Legacy modernization Process Automation Distributed development and deployment Service re-use Increased business agility Improved efficiency, rapid ROI Typical Scenarios Typical Benefits © 2009 Oracle Corporation5
6
The Road to 11g © 2009 Oracle Corporation6 Oracle SOA/BPM 11gR1
7
BAM BUSINESS VISIBILITY EM MANAGE MONITOR POLICY MANAGER SECURE JDEV DESIGN Oracle SOA Platform ERPMAINFRAME SERVICES EVENTS ORCHESTRATE BPEL PROCESS MGR BUSINESS RULES HUMAN WORKFLOW INTEGRATE VIRTUALIZE SERVICE BUS DATA INTEGRATOR REG/REP Adapters & B2B PARTNERS DB
8
Simplify the SOA Design-time: Support latest standards, enable complex composites to be built with a visual, model-driven approach Single design-time for event-driven and service-oriented architectural patterns Asset discovery, management and re-use baked in SOA Composite Editor SOA Today Introduces New Requirements © 2009 Oracle Corporation8
9
SOA Composite Editor Palette of Service Components & Adapters Mediation BPEL orchestration Business Rules Human Tasks Web services and adapters Built Natively on SCA Standard
10
Declarative way to work with publish-subscribe paradigm within the context of a SOA application Based on proven standards (JMS, WSDL, XSDs, etc.) Offers rich drag-n-drop capabilities within the SOA Composite Editor Powers responsive applications through Event-driven SOA Unified Architecture for Events and Services Event Delivery Network (EDN) © 2009 Oracle Corporation10 SOA composite newSupplier event
11
SOA applications are becoming more critical every passing day and require high availability and reliability How do we optimize the performance and administration of distributed applications? Unified Service Platform Requirement © 2009 Oracle Corporation11
12
11g Service Infrastructure Business Rules Mediator Policy Enforcement Optimized binding BPEL Human Workflow Unified Service Platform Oracle Service Bus Common JCA-based connectivity infrastructure RegRep Application composers SOA Operations Web-based console IDE BAM B2B Service Assembly, Orchestration Service virtualization, Shared Service Gateway, Monitoring SOA Composite © 2009 Oracle Corporation12
13
Leverage the Oracle Application Grid Proven reliability and performance of WebLogic Server, Coherence and JRockit Easy maintenance, scriptable administration, advanced management features – Sophisticated scripting administration leveraging WLST – Using WLS’ modularized architecture for install/config/hosting (with clear separation of binary/domains config/hardware) – Best platform for cloud computing Easy to scale on-demand – Automated failover across physical boxes using WLS’ whole server migration – Coherence for clustering Industry-leading application server – Highly scalable in-process JMS provider – Richest Java/J2EE capabilities Leading distributed cache technology leveraged by SOA Suite – Coherence + SOA Suite = high performance SOA composites © 2009 Oracle Corporation13
14
Application 2 Application 3 Application 1 SOA on a scalable Application Grid Scale on-demand 14 SOA Svc 2 SOA Svc 3 SOA Svc 4 Application Grid SOA Svc 2 SOA Svc 3 SOA Svc 4 SOA Svc 5 SOA Svc 3 14 Resource © 2009 Oracle Corporation SOA Svc 1
15
Performance at the core JRockit, WLS, OSB, and CEP 1M events per sec at sub-millisecond latency JRockit WLS OSB CEP
16
In a highly distributed, heterogeneous environment, how do I… implement and manage end-to-end security? get complete end-to-end visibility? manage and monitor these set of applications? detect trends and patterns from large volumes of information in real-time? govern the full lifecycle of SOA assets and maximize re- use? Unified Management, Monitoring and Governance Requirement © 2009 Oracle Corporation16
17
Integrated Security Policies © 2009 Oracle Corporation17 IDE Business Rules Mediator BPEL Human Workflow Oracle Service Bus Reg/Rep Web-based console BAM B2B Policy Manager
18
BPEL Human Workflow Routing Business Rules External Service Drill-down into components End-to-End Instance Tracking © 2009 Oracle Corporation18
19
Oracle Enterprise Manager Unified Management SOA Mgmt Pack SLA tracking Availability history Diagnostics CAMM End-to-End visibility SOA, Portal, JEE monitoring AD4J Resource View Cross-tier tracing to DB Memory leak analysis Application Diagnostics for Java Composite App Monitoring & Modeling
20
Real-Time Event Visibility BAM Dashboards ADF (active RCF & DVT) Mobile Devices BAM CEPEDN SOA composite createSupplier ADF page flow and BC event JMS EDA delivers real-time event processing for monitoring, analyzing, and acting on business process optimization. Analytic Views Exception Alerts Integrated Actions Pattern Matching across - time - channels Context Enrichment CQL-based Pub-Sub abstraction Declarative Rich subscription semantics event close loop Other event sources (feeds, etc.) © 2009 Oracle Corporation20
21
SOA and BPM Governance Full Lifecycle Management for Composite Apps, Business Processes and SOA Assets Develop/Assemble & Test Retire Services Design Deploy & Secure Manage Change Architecture & Modeling Monitor Policies & SLAs Analysis SOA Asset/Artifact Management Policy Management, Validation and Enforcement Provisioning and Consumer Management SOA Monitoring and Management © 2009 Oracle Corporation21
22
Business processes spans systems, humans, and documents, and using separate systems for each capability is a big challenge Reduce the cycle time between business requirements and IT delivery Empower my business analysts to manage business processes through critical decision points Unified BPM Platform Requirement © 2009 Oracle Corporation22
23
Unified BPM Platform 23 Shared BPMN Model BPA BPM Studio (with Business and IT views) Business View BPMN 2.0 BPEL Web-based customization Process Composer BPMN BPEL WorklistProcess Portal MS Office Rich End User Interaction © 2009 Oracle Corporation Human Workflow
24
Imaging and Process Management Converged on Unified Orchestration Platform ERP system Paper Documents (Invoices, AR) Scan & Capture Unified Process Engine Imaging Workflow Document & Web Capture © 2009 Oracle Corporation24
25
IT and Business Collaboration 25© 2009 Oracle Corporation Business Analyst – BPA Suite BPMN Business Process Model Process Developer – SOA Editor SOA Composite Shared Metadata Model BPA Repository Generate/ Merge
26
Enhanced Business Rules Easy to use and powerful business rules engine Decision Tables Activation Dates Inference Aggregates Benefits Makes processes and applications agile and dynamic Decision Tables provide business users a familiar metaphor Seamless integration with SOA & Process Management makes it effortless to start leveraging rules © 2009 Oracle Corporation26
27
Uptake all these new features – but not at the cost of a rewrite! Automated Upgrade Support Requirement © 2009 Oracle Corporation27
28
Existing Customers 10g 11g Technical Upgrade Path 11g composite project 10.1.3 SOA Suite project JDeveloper 11g or command-line 11g SOA Suite Server 3. deploy 1. open 2. save Rich support for 10gR3 to 11gR1 metadata upgrade in JDeveloper © 2009 Oracle Corporation28
29
British Telecom Oracle SOA Suite, BPA Suite, IdM Suite, Webcenter Suite Composite apps and process integration using Oracle Fusion Middleware with Oracle EBS, PeopleSoft and Siebel One of the world’s largest telecom service provider High cost of managing and maintaining 400 legacy IT systems Need a consolidated applications that allows to procure goods and services for 10,000 properties and 5,000 vehicles Opportunities & Challenges Retired 46 legacy apps, increasing ‘right first time’ dramatically increasing user experience scores Enterprise level process automation resulting in consolidation of many heterogeneous custom and packaged applications Solution Results © 2009 Oracle Corporation29
30
Qualcomm Oracle BPEL Process Manager deployed to create a reusable services framework Integration with Tibco, Documentum and Oracle Applications Automated key business processes: Entitlement requests and approvals, User password and account maintenance World’s leading supplier of CDMA Chipsets Inability to quickly build composite applications, lack of common reusable services Unable to respond to rapid business changes Need to increase system security, scalability, availability Needed a common interface for all users to get the information they need in a secure reliable manner Opportunities & Challenges Enabled easier, more effective forecast simulation Improved control over supply chain Increased productivity in shipping and warehouse management Solution Results Customer Viewpoint “I would estimate that we have saved at least $5 million dollars in development costs over the last two years.” –Norm Fjeldheim, Senior VP, CIO Qualcomm © 2009 Oracle Corporation30
31
Costco Oracle Imaging and Process Management (I/PM) and Oracle BPEL to automate paper based document workflow and provides quick access to invoices One of the world’s largest membership based retail warehouse chain AP dept. processes 30,000 documents a day Was manually handling paper based documents Re-keying of data, human error, duplication of effort, difficult to track Opportunities & Challenges Response time reduced from 2–10 days to 1–10 seconds Saved $7 million by reducing staff and achieved ROI in less than 12 months Improving relationships with key vendors (processing invoices in timely manner, able to tell vendors the exact status of any invoice) Solution Results © 2009 Oracle Corporation31
32
SOA Suite 11g – Key Takeaways Broad & Deep Offering Lower Cost, Lower Risk Comprehensiv e SOA Offering Complete Less Effort More Value Designed to Work Together Integrated Robust, Proven Industry leading Software Industry Leader Best of Breed #1 More Choice Maximizes Existing Investments Standards- Based Architecture Open
33
Quote Attribution Title, Company For More Information Take the SOA Assessment at http://soaready.nvishweb.com/en/program =OFMForum http://soaready.nvishweb.com/en/program = SOA documentation is available at: http://www.oracle.com/technology/docume ntation/index.html Technical information available at: http://www.oracle.com/technology/tech/so a/index.html http://www.oracle.com/technology/tech/so a/index.html Get Started SOA Resource Center http://www.oracle.com/technologies/soa/ce nter.html Datasheet: http://www.oracle.com/technologies/soa/d ocs/oracle-soa-suite-datasheet.pdf Blog: http://blogs.oracle.com/davidchappell/ http://blogs.oracle.com/davidchappell/ http://blogs.oracle.com/SOAandEDA/ Resources © 2009 Oracle Corporation33
34
Oracle SOA Suite – Some Related Books © 2009 Oracle Corporation34
35
Questions © 2009 Oracle Corporation35
Similar presentations
© 2025 SlidePlayer.com. Inc.
All rights reserved.